when setting "wifi_station_ap_number_set" <5, will this save RAM? Or SDK allocates always 5 Station-AP-Slots but only shows less?

Should/can user have the option to choose/control number of Station-AP-Slots. Then APi "wifi_station_ap_number_get" is missing.

Which Station-AP-Slot will be overwritten when "wifi_station_connect" connects to an AP that is not cached? The actual Slot,
or an empty Station-AP-Slot?

How to blank/erase an Station-AP-Slot?

Which Slot will be overwritten when all Slots are filled?

Is there an Auto-Connect to an other AP if current AP is down? Or only Auto-Connect after Boot?


Possible bug:
When setting "wifi_station_ap_number_set" from 5 to 1 only one AP is left, other deleted, ok.
When setting "wifi_station_ap_number_set" from 1 to 5 the previous AP cached reappear, but should be cleared?
